What is the best material for folding tables?

The best material for a folding table depends on where and how it will be used, but aluminum is often the top choice for a strong balance of durability, portability, and low maintenance. For camping, tailgates, small patios, and any setup that needs to move easily, aluminum folding tables deliver a dependable surface without the weight and upkeep that come with other materials.

Why aluminum is a leading option

Aluminum tables are lightweight, which matters when a table needs to be carried from a car to a campsite or stored in tight spaces. They also resist rust and handle moisture well, making them a smart pick for humid climates, lakeside trips, and occasional rain. Many aluminum designs include braced frames and slatted tops that add stiffness while keeping the table compact when folded.

How other common materials compare

Plastic (HDPE) is budget-friendly and easy to wipe clean, but it can flex under heavier loads and may degrade over time with strong sun exposure. Steel is sturdy and often less expensive than premium aluminum, yet it’s heavier and may require more care to prevent corrosion if the coating chips. Wood looks great and can feel more “furniture-like,” but it’s typically heavier and needs protection from water and temperature swings to avoid warping or cracking.

Choosing the right material for your use case

If portability and outdoor durability are priorities, go with aluminum. If the table will mostly stay in a garage or indoors and needs maximum rigidity for the price, steel can work well. For quick gatherings where easy cleanup matters more than long-term weather resistance, plastic is convenient. For style-forward indoor use, wood can be worth the extra care.

How do I choose the right size folding table for camping?

Match the tabletop length to your typical group size and meal setup, and check the folded dimensions to be sure it fits your vehicle. Also confirm the height works with your camp chairs so you’re not eating too low or too high.
